GE Healthcare Imaging IT Analyst in Chalfont St Giles, United Kingdom
Job Description Summary
The role of the Imaging IT Analyst is to support the Imaging Technology Group (ITG) to maintain their extensive technical infrastructure used to receipt, process, assess and archive clinical study images from a range of modalities within GE HealthCare Pharmaceutical Diagnostics portfolio. In addition, the post holder will use technical experience and analytical thinking to propose different solutions outside of set parameters to address issues associated to image data and or technical infrastructure.

Roles and Responsibilities
Desktop operating systems Win7-Win10, Linux and MAC
Windows firewall analysis and troubleshooting (McAfee, Defender)
Troubleshooting of network connection issues
Digital Imaging and Communications in Medicine (DICOM) troubleshooting
User security management, local users, groups, domain, remote access
Server operating systems, Win2k8, Win-2016 and Win-2019
General user support on OS, Software, networking, SW firewalls (including limited application basic support)
Working with internal and external vendors for troubleshooting, configuration and application installs/licensing
Set-up and maintain AV/Security tools and patch management with vendor advice
Reviews of workstation access policies and performance monitoring
Lease refresh scheduling and asset inventories
Review, update and create Standard Operating Procedures and Work Instructions
Work with internal IT and facilities to maintain image reading room environments including workstation placement, network port provisioning, power, access and environmental controls
Working with the Imaging Technology Group to identify new solutions for clinical study requirements
Deployment of workstations in a highly regulated environment (510k, CE medical devices)
Completing documentation of workstation deployments, changes and change management
Investigating, evaluating and implementing support contracts and agreed SLAs for workstation ongoing support and maintenance
Establish common access and control procedures across all workstations and document
Review, editing and creation of work instructions and SOPs for workstation processes
Review, refine and develop electronic workflows for deployment, changes and retirement of workstations
Required Qualifications
Educated to a degree level in Information Technology or equivalent IT experience.
Previous experience in helpdesk/ L3 support.
Windows Operating systems, including Win7 and Win10 set-up.
Network configuration of Windows, Linux and Mac Operating Systems.
Group Policy (local policy) settings and configuration.
Understanding of segregated VLANS, subnets, Firewall communication and troubleshooting.
In – depth knowledge of hardware and software.
Ability to troubleshoot and resolve technical issues
